码迷,mamicode.com
首页 > 其他好文 > 详细

四、String

时间:2020-01-17 00:24:57      阅读:119      评论:0      收藏:0      [点我收藏+]

标签:字符串数组   length   前缀   obj   replace   offset   开头   int end   cas   

1、创建字符串

  1. String(char a[])
  2. String(char a[],int offset,int length)
  3. String(char[] value)

2、字符串函数

  1. 长度str.length(str)
  2. 查找字符串str.indexOf(str)
  3. lastIndexOf(String str)返回指定字符串最后一次出现的索引位置
  4. 查找指定位置的字符str.charAt(int index)
  5. 获取字串str.substring(int beginIndex,[int endIndex])
  6. 去除空格str.trim();去掉字符串前后空格
  7. 字符串替换str.replace(char oldChar,char newChar);
  8. 判断字符串开头与结尾str.startsWith(String prefix);prefix:是为前缀字符。
    str.endsWith(String suffix);suffix:是为后缀字符。返回值为boolean
  9. 判断字符串是否相等str1==str2;返回值为boolean
  10. 大写转小写——>toLowerCase();小写转大写——>toUpperCase()。
  11. 字符串分割str.spilt(String sign,[int limit])。sign——>分隔符,可以使用正则表达式;limit——>限制分割字数。返回值为字符串数组
  12. 字符串格式化:str.format([Local 1],String format,[Object...args])
    • Local 1:格式化过程是否要应用本地的语言环境,如果这个位置为null,则不进行本地化。
    • args:为格式字符中由格式说明符引用的参数。参数数目可变,也可为0。
  13. 日期和时间本地化

引入java.util.Data包

转换符
说明
%te
一个月中的某一天
%tB
月份简称
%tb
月份全称
%tA
星期几全称
%ta
星期几简称
%tc
全部日期和时间信息
%tY
4位年份
%tj
一年中的第几天
%tm
月份
%td
一个月中的第几天
%ty
2位年份

四、String

标签:字符串数组   length   前缀   obj   replace   offset   开头   int end   cas   

原文地址:https://www.cnblogs.com/hasz/p/12203643.html

(0)
(0)
   
举报
评论 一句话评论(0
登录后才能评论!
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!